About Kangaroo Valley 2577

The size of Kangaroo Valley is approximately 124.0 square kilometres. It has 9 parks covering nearly 53.7% of total area. The population of Kangaroo Valley in 2016 was 879 people. By 2021 the population was 856 showing a population decline of 2.6%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Kangaroo Valley is 60-69 years. Households in Kangaroo Valley are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$3000 - $3999 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Kangaroo Valley work in a managers occupation.In 2021, 82.60% of the homes in Kangaroo Valley were owner-occupied compared with 77.40% in 2016.

Kangaroo Valley has 874 properties. Over the last 5 years, Houses in Kangaroo Valley have seen a 23.89% increase in median value, while Units have seen a 95.07% increase. As at 30 April 2026:

  • The median value for Houses in Kangaroo Valley is $1,999,216 while the median value for Units is $781,952.
There are currently 32 properties listed for sale, and no properties listed for rent in Kangaroo valley on OnTheHouse. According to Cotality's data, 27 properties were sold in the past 12 months in Kangaroo valley.
